Project Runway Wrap Up!

Posted by Marjorie Skinner on Thu, Sep 11, 2008 at 11:30 AM

Guess which one of the following designs was created by homegirl Leanne Marshall on last night's bloodbath episode of Project Runway:

Ding, ding! I'd know that style anywhere, and if you guessed that this design is Leanne's, you're paying attention. Actually it's a collab--last night's episode brought back both the eliminated designers of this season and some now very successful and high profile winners and contestants from previous seasons as judges, and Leanne was partnered with Emily. Aaaanyway, when did Kenley become so intolerable? She and Wesley are responsible for that sleeve thingy up there, and she spent the entire episode flapping her huge trap, arguing with the judges, bragging, and basically being helluv annoying all around. Exasperatingly, she was not eliminated.

Blayne was, and rightly so:

BONUS: They are whittling the competition down at an accelerated rate, so we also got rid of Terri, who "partnered" with recently eliminated Keith, but really they spent the whole time alternately arguing with and ignoring each other.

As for Leanne, she made it to the top three, and the winner was--inexplicably--Jerell:
